Job Description
Join us as we embark on a journey of collaboration and innovation, where your unique skills and talents will be valued and celebrated. Together we will create a brighter future and make a meaningful difference.
As a Lead Data Engineer at JPMorgan Chase within the Commercial & Investment Bank - Production Management team, you are an integral part of an agile team that works to enhance, build, and deliver data collection, storage, access, and analytics solutions in a secure, stable, and scalable way. As a core technical contributor, you are responsible for maintaining critical data pipelines and architectures across multiple technical areas within various business functions in support of the firm's business objectives.
Job responsibilities
  • Generates data models for their team using firmwide tooling, linear algebra, statistics, and geometrical algorithms
  • Delivers data collection, storage, access, and analytics data platform solutions in a secure, stable, and scalable way
  • Implements database back-up, recovery, and archiving strategy
  • Evaluates and reports on access control processes to determine effectiveness of data asset security with minimal supervision
  • Maintains and supports Db2 database applications
  • Develops rapport with application development teams for collaboration
  • Supports review of controls to ensure sufficient protection of enterprise data
  • Maintains highest levels of stability, integrity, reliability, and availability
  • Adds to team culture of diversity, equity, inclusion, and respect

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ills
  • Formal training or certification on Data engineering concepts and 5+ years applied experience
  • Proficiency with both relational and NoSQL databases
  • Knowledge of the data lifecycle and data management functions
  • Understanding of relational databases and SQL
  • Working knowledge of mainframe data system components to determine controls needed
  • Strong understanding of data modeling fundamentals (e.g., primary and foreign keys, constraints, indexing, etc.)
  • Ability to work in large, collaborative teams to achieve organizational goals, with a passion to build an inclusive and innovative culture
  • Knowledge of industry-wide technology trends and best practices
  • Experience with performance analysis and ability to optimize SQL workloads
  • Understanding of Sysplex mainframe configuration including data sharing
  • Proficient knowledge of linear algebra, statistics, and geometrical algorithms

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ills
  • Understanding of general Mainframe Utilities, Database Utilities and Stored Procedures
  • Familiar with mainframe environment and the use of TSO / ISPF
  • Understanding of Distributed and Static SQL workloads
  • Familiar with IDAA (Data Analytics Accelerators)

What you need to know about the Chennai Tech Scene

To locals, it's no secret that South India is leading the charge in big data infrastructure. While the environmental impact of data centers has long been a concern, emerging hubs like Chennai are favored by companies seeking ready access to renewable energy resources, which provide more sustainable and cost-effective solutions. As a result, Chennai, along with neighboring Bengaluru and Hyderabad, is poised for significant growth, with a projected 65 percent increase in data center capacity over the next decade.
